Global Village Concerns Gets Debt Funding For E-commerce Platform

socalTECH

San Diego-based Global Village Concerns , which provides an online service which helps school with their branding and marketing--via online e-commerce shops with branded merchandise and gear--has raised ar round of debt funding. The funding came from Agility Capital, a provider of venture debt to startups and other high tech companies.

Amazon Expands Tech Hub In San Diego

socalTECH

Online e-commerce giant Amazon announced this morning that it is expanding at its "tech hub" in San Diego, and plans to create 300 new high tech jobs at the location.
